PR01/02/03
Vishay BCcomponents
Power Metal Film Leaded Resistors
FEATURES
High power in small packages (1 W/0207 size to
3 W/0617 size)
Different lead materials for different applications
Defined interruption behaviour
Lead (Pb)-free solder contacts
DESCRIPTION
A homogeneous film of metal alloy is deposited on a high
grade ceramic body. After a helical groove has been cut in
the resistive layer, tinned connecting wires of electrolytic
copper or copper-clad iron are welded to the end-caps. The
resistors are coated with a red, non-flammable lacquer which
provides electrical, mechanical and climatic protection. This
coating is not resistant to aggressive fluxes. The
encapsulation is resistant to all cleaning solvents in
accordance with IEC 60068-2-45.
Pure tin plating provides compatibility with lead (Pb)-free
and lead containing soldering processes
Compliant to RoHS directive 2002/95/EC
APPLICATIONS
All general purpose power applications
